Russia to Have an Extended Weekend in June

Russians will enjoy a four-day weekend from June 12th to June 15th in celebration of Russia Day. This break includes the Russia Day holiday on June 12th and a deferred day off from March 8th.

The holiday on June 12th commemorates the adoption of the Declaration on State Sovereignty of the RSFSR in 1990. This declaration prioritized the Russian Constitution and paved the way for future reforms.

June 11th will be a shortened working day, ending an hour early. This is standard practice before a public holiday.

The extended weekend is due to the postponement of a day off from March 8th, which fell on a Saturday. This day off has been moved to Friday, June 13th.

The next long weekend for Russians will be in November, for National Unity Day on November 4th.

Taking vacation days in June may not be financially advantageous due to the higher cost of each working day. This is because vacation pay is calculated based on calendar days, while wages are based on working days. With fewer working days in June, the cost of each day increases, potentially reducing vacation pay compared to months with more working days.
